diff options
author | Robert Bragg <robert@linux.intel.com> | 2011-06-15 00:06:29 +0100 |
---|---|---|
committer | Robert Bragg <robert@linux.intel.com> | 2011-06-30 14:33:11 +0100 |
commit | c4eb869bd737b2b27c95f1bf9123e34343e80741 (patch) | |
tree | 38d4b0e944e6ebad4771b1b8309cbc1b3d73e2f9 /cogl/cogl.c | |
parent | 716b88b0c87f3a862d799d0817c85372e1b30cd9 (diff) | |
download | cogl-c4eb869bd737b2b27c95f1bf9123e34343e80741.tar.gz |
framebuffer: expose viewport getters/setters
This exposes experimental cogl_framebuffer APIs for getting and setting
a viewport without having to refer to the implicit CoglContext. It adds
the following experimental API:
cogl_framebuffer_set_viewport
cogl_framebuffer_get_viewport4fv
cogl_framebuffer_get_viewport_x
cogl_framebuffer_get_viewport_y
cogl_framebuffer_get_viewport_width
cogl_framebuffer_get_viewport_height
Signed-off-by: Neil Roberts <neil@linux.intel.com>
Diffstat (limited to 'cogl/cogl.c')
-rw-r--r-- | cogl/cogl.c |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/cogl/cogl.c b/cogl/cogl.c index 44862207..b83e3e1b 100644 --- a/cogl/cogl.c +++ b/cogl/cogl.c @@ -349,11 +349,11 @@ cogl_set_viewport (int x, framebuffer = cogl_get_draw_framebuffer (); - _cogl_framebuffer_set_viewport (framebuffer, - x, - y, - width, - height); + cogl_framebuffer_set_viewport (framebuffer, + x, + y, + width, + height); } /* XXX: This should be deprecated, and we should expose a way to also @@ -393,7 +393,7 @@ cogl_get_viewport (float viewport[4]) _COGL_GET_CONTEXT (ctx, NO_RETVAL); framebuffer = cogl_get_draw_framebuffer (); - _cogl_framebuffer_get_viewport4fv (framebuffer, viewport); + cogl_framebuffer_get_viewport4fv (framebuffer, viewport); } void |